這是我最近注意到的有趣事情——大多數人都聽過區塊鏈,但很少有人真的明白:在那裡到底是誰在做所有的工作。驗證者(Validator)本質上就是那個負責確保一切誠實的人,並把新的區塊加入鏈條。沒有他們,整個系統就會崩潰。



事情當然也得益於:驗證者會因為自己的工作而獲得獎勵。例如,在 Solana,他們用 SOL 賺取報酬;在 Ethereum,則是用 ETH。但這可不是什麼白拿的錢——每一次檢查都必須真正負責。

接下來談談它是怎麼運作的。在 Proof-of-Stake(權益證明)系統中,驗證者並不只是某個隨機的參與者。通常會根據他把多少加密貨幣作為抵押(質押)來選擇他。聽起來很合理——你既然投入了錢,就會更誠實地工作。驗證者會檢查提議區塊中的所有交易是否真實、參與者是否有足夠的資金,以及是否有人試圖把同一筆錢重複花費兩次。這叫作雙重消費(double spending),而這也是區塊鏈透過密碼學與分散式帳本來解決的主要問題。

順帶一提,在 Ethereum 他們做得很聰明——把驗證者分成不同群組,讓他們能同時檢查多個區塊。這會讓整體變得更快。除此之外,還有委託式 PoS(Delegated PoS),在那裡使用者會投票支持代表。這種情況下的驗證者就是由社群選出的那個人,並且會把自己賺到的獎勵分給投票支持他的人。

接著還有 Proof-of-Authority(授權證明)——這是完全不同的做法。在那裡驗證者是根據身分與聲譽來挑選,而不是根據資金數量。這種方式在私有區塊鏈中運作得很好,因為去中心化不是重點。

和礦工的差異非常巨大。Bitcoin 的礦工會解決複雜的數學問題,同時要消耗大量電力。而驗證者則是更有效率的機制——你只需要檢查並簽署,沒有那種計算競賽。

如果你想啟動自己的驗證節點(validating node),需要經過幾個步驟。首先,你要選擇要在什麼區塊鏈上運作。接著設定硬體——你需要一台效能良好的電腦,具備足夠的記憶體與運算能力。每個區塊鏈都需要各自的規格。接著安裝相應的軟體、投入必要的加密貨幣作為抵押,然後連接到網路。之後,你就必須持續監控節點,並理解整套獎勵機制。

至於新的趨勢,目前正在開發像 Proof-of-Burn 和 Proof-of-Space 這樣的協議——更節能的替代方案。此外,也正在積極導入 zero-knowledge proofs,讓驗證者能在不揭露資料的情況下驗證交易。這能提升安全性與隱私性。跨鏈相容性的相關研發也正全速推進——很快不同的區塊鏈就能更好地彼此溝通。

歸根結底,驗證者就是整個生態系的基礎。沒有誠實的驗證節點,區塊鏈就毫無意義。而且看起來,這項技術只會越來越完善,變得更具可擴展性、更實用。
SOL-1.91%
ETH-0.89%
BTC-0.04%
查看原文
此頁面可能包含第三方內容,僅供參考(非陳述或保證),不應被視為 Gate 認可其觀點表述,也不得被視為財務或專業建議。詳見聲明
  • 打賞
  • 留言
  • 轉發
  • 分享
留言
請輸入留言內容
請輸入留言內容
暫無留言